About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Care Delivery RN collaborates with members of an interdisciplinary team to provide primary care, in home specialty care, and care coordination to a specific panel of high risk and complex patients
- Conducts basic health assessments and provides direct and indirect nursing care within RN scope of practice
- Communicates clear loop closure to the interdisciplinary care team and plans for member centric follow-ups as indicated
- Regular travel to conduct member, provider and community-based visits as needed to ensure effective administration of the program.
Requirements
What you’ll need- Associates degree in nursing required
- Bachelor's degree in nursing preferred
- Five (5) years of experience as Registered Nurse in a high touch clinical environment or home care required
- Two (2) years of experience caring for patients/members with complex medical, behavioral health, and social needs required
- Three (3) years of experience working in outreach or in the community caring for patients with complex medical, behavioral health, and social needs preferred
- Experience with electronic medical record strongly preferred
- Experience with disability issues preferred
- Experience with Medicaid or Medicare programming and insurance products (i.e. ACO, MCO, PACE, or SCO) preferred
- Must have valid driver's license, vehicle and verifiable insurance.
